Research Abstract |
We have established a method for controlling atom function by creating and performing measurements of the local state of multi-element nano-structure. More specifically, using a non-contact atomic force microscopy, we have succeeded in quantitative measurement of interaction forces that can be used to identify surface single atoms(force spectroscopy and force mapping). Results showed that we can expect to see the relation between the structure and the electronic local state in atomic level.
